06/22/09 "Food, Inc.s much more aggressive expansion this weekend wasn't without its merits. The Magnolia Pictures-released food industry expose grossed $280,000 from 51 screens, which shot it into the overall top twenty, and kept it's average at a promising $5,490. Its $377,726 total already makes it one of the year's top ten grossing documentaries, and it should soon join "Valentino: The Last Emperor" and "Every Little Step" in that exceedingly rare $1 million doc box office club. | indieWIRE -
